| Part I Expression of BAP1 and clinicopathological characteristics and prognosis in lung adenocarcinomaObjective:To investigate different expression levels of BAP1 in lung adenocarcinoma and health lung tissue. To explore the expression of BAP1 in LAC and analyse the correlation with clinicopathological parameters and prognosis.Materials and methods:112 cases of LAC and their clinical and pathological data were selected in our study, as well as 101 cases of benign lung diseases. BAP1 expression was detected by immunohistological methods. Analysis was stratified by clinicopathological features. BAP1 was evaluated as a prognostic factor of LAC.Results:BAP1 expression was lower in LAC than that in benign lung tissues and the difference was statistically significant (p< 0.001). There were no significant correlation between BAP1 expression and patients’age, sex, gross type, maximum tumor diameter, histologic differentiation and histologic subtype. BAP1 expression was higher in early LAC (TNM stage I/II) than in late stage (TNM stage III) (p= 0.007), and higher in LAC without pleural invasion than those invased (p= 0.004), with significant differences. Moreover, there were significant difference of BAP1 expression between different T stage, N stage, postoperation recurrence and metastasis. Survival analysis showed relevancy of BAP1 expression and prognosis, yet not independent prognostic factor.Conclusion:BAP1 high expression commonly appeared with the condition of early T/N/TNM stage, as well as those patients without pleural invasion, which suggested that BAP1 as an inhibitor of the abilities of invasion and metastasis of LAC. High expression of BAP1 prompted a better prognosis, yet dependens on other factors, such as pleural invasion, N stage.Part II The underlying mechanism of BAP1 influcing proliferation and deducing invasive ability in lung adenocarcinomaObjective:To study the influencing of BAP1 on cell cycle, apoptosis and necrosis, proliferation, migration, invasion and metastatic potential of LAC cells in vitro.Materials and methods:BAP1 background expression in several common LAC cell lines was detected. Then we transfected BAP1 low-expression cell line NCI-H1299 with BAP1 over-expression plasmid vector transiently, while high-expression cell line NCI-H1650 with siBAPl, in order to intervene the protein level of BAP1. Cell cycle, apoptosis and necrosis were detected by flow cytometry, based on different BAP1 protein level. CCK-8 colorimetry was used to detect cell survival and proliferation. Besides, we detected the ability of cell migration by wound-healing assay and Transwell chamber. The expression changed of cell cycle-associated protein and EMT-associated protein was detected by Western Blot.Results:Plasmid vector and siBAP1 were transmitted into LAC cells efficiently. Over-expression of BAP1 could promote cell cycle, induce apoptosis and necrosis, but no significant effect on cell proliferation has been detected. The trends of BAP1 expression was coincident with CyclinB1 while contrast to P27. Over-expression of BAP1 could downregulate invasive ability and migration of LAC cells, while BAP1 silencing could upregulate it. Over-expression of BAP1 was associated with increasing expression of E-Cadherin and decreasing expression level of Vimentin and MMP-2.Conclusion:BAP1 could promote LAC cell cycle, induce apoptosis and necrosis. It can also inhibit cell invasion and migration through EMT process. From the cell biological level, it is demonstrated that BAP1 is a novel tumor suppressor in LAC. And the related molecular pathway of BAP1 needs further investigation. |
